No, I’m a bad liar! This is my niece’s recipe, not mine: 0) Anyway, the result is the same: It is absolutely delicious!
For 6-8 people:
– Melt 200g chocolate (at least 70% cocoa content) and 180g butter together VERY slowly in a pan
– Beat 6 whole eggs with 300g of powdered sugar until the mix becomes pale and add 110g of flower
– Add the chocolate butter mix, stirring gently with a whisk
– Pour into a pie pan and bake at 200 ° for 20 to 25 minutes
